The Air 2Core Backpack from Topeak is a revolutionary cycling specific backpack which uses pressurized air to fine-tune personal comfort and fit. Multi-channel air chambers located in the hip belt and on the back panel inflate with an integrated micro pump and release valve to suit the individual user's needs and preference.

Constructed from lightweight and durable 210 denier nylon, the form fitting and aerodynamic Air BackPack features 6 storage pockets including a roomy main compartment with a front-access full-length center zipper, a dedicated top-loading Hydra Core compartment, a zippered side panel, and a side water bottle pocket. In addition, the pack is equipped with a convenient built-in, fold-out helmet holder, a hidden pull-out rain cover, and clips for a safety light and a phone pack. Coming complete with a clip-in Gear Core that keeps mini pumps, tools, tubes, and more organized and accessible and a 1.5-liter Hydra Core hydration system, the Air 2Core has everything you need for all day riding, commuting, and more. Material: 210 Denier Nylon Dimensions: 6.5 x 2 x 14.2 inches / 16.5 x 5 x 36 centimeters Weight: 3.17 ounces / 90 grams Hydra Core: Specifically designed for the Air Backpack, the Hydra Core fits into its own compartment in the pack. A large opening makes filling easy and the central HydroChamber design prevents fluid from sloshing and "balling" at the bottom of the reservoir.
